Marcus Rashford has made a shock move after asking to leave Manchester United this summer, MySportDab reports.
The homegrown United forward is among top names expected to leave Man United this summer alongside Tyrell Malacia, Jadon Sancho, Antony, and Alejandro Garnacho.
All the aforementioned players have called to leave the club this summer with close sources revealing they have submitted their transfer requests.
They all spent last season on loan to different clubs and are ready for a permanent exit from the club this summer having fallen down the pecking order.
Meanwhile, preparations for next campaign is gathering momentum with some United players returning back to the team.
Nevertheless, amidst the exit row and the tensed relationship with Ruben Amorim, Rashford was not expected back to the team, especially in the wake of the shocking move to assign his number 10 shirt to new signing from Wolves Matheus Cunha.
However, the England international hugged the headlines as he chose to return to the team and report for training.
According to the Athletic, he linked up with his teammates on Monday and Tuesday despite being given additional time off, including four others the team to find a new club.
Notably, this shock move by the player is not likely to alter his dwindling fortunes at Manchester United under Amorim as he is still expected to leave.
We reported earlier Barcelona are in talks to sign him this summer, but want a loan option with an option to buy.
Rashford spent the remainder of last season on loan at Aston Villa and is en-route to leaving the Old Trafford outfit either on a permanent on loan transfer this summer.
